If `l_(1)=(d)/(dx)(e^(sinx))`
`l_(2)lim_(hto0) (e^(sin(x+h))-e^(sinx))/(h)`
`l_(3)=inte^(sinx)cosxdx`
then which one of the following is correct?

A

`l_(1)nel_(2)`

B

`(d)/(dx)(l_(3))=l_(2)`

C

`intl_(3)dx=l_(2)`

D

`l_(2)=l_(3)`

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

The correct Answer is:
To solve the problem, we need to evaluate the three expressions \( L_1 \), \( L_2 \), and \( L_3 \) and determine their relationships. ### Step 1: Calculate \( L_1 \) Given: \[ L_1 = \frac{d}{dx}(e^{\sin x}) \] Using the chain rule: \[ L_1 = e^{\sin x} \cdot \frac{d}{dx}(\sin x) = e^{\sin x} \cdot \cos x \] ### Step 2: Calculate \( L_2 \) Given: \[ L_2 = \lim_{h \to 0} \frac{e^{\sin(x+h)} - e^{\sin x}}{h} \] This expression represents the definition of the derivative of \( e^{\sin x} \) at the point \( x \): \[ L_2 = \frac{d}{dx}(e^{\sin x}) = e^{\sin x} \cdot \cos x \] ### Step 3: Calculate \( L_3 \) Given: \[ L_3 = \int e^{\sin x} \cos x \, dx \] To solve this integral, we can use substitution. Let: \[ t = \sin x \implies dt = \cos x \, dx \] Then, the integral becomes: \[ L_3 = \int e^t \, dt = e^t + C = e^{\sin x} + C \] ### Step 4: Differentiate \( L_3 \) Now, we differentiate \( L_3 \): \[ \frac{d}{dx}(L_3) = \frac{d}{dx}(e^{\sin x} + C) = e^{\sin x} \cdot \cos x \] ### Conclusion Now we have: - \( L_1 = e^{\sin x} \cdot \cos x \) - \( L_2 = e^{\sin x} \cdot \cos x \) - \( L_3 = e^{\sin x} + C \) From the calculations: - \( L_1 = L_2 \) - \( \frac{d}{dx}(L_3) = L_1 = L_2 \) Thus, the correct relationship is: \[ \frac{d}{dx}(L_3) = L_2 \] ### Final Answer The correct option is that \( L_1 = L_2 \) and \( \frac{d}{dx}(L_3) = L_2 \). ---
